FCC Consumer Complaints – 27 June 2015

Introduction

On Saturday, 27 June 2015, 589 consumer complaints relating to telecommunications services were recorded in the Federal Communications Commission system, this was lower than the 1189 complaints recorded the day before. Reports were received from 45 states and territories, with California recording slightly more complaints than other locations. The largest number of complaints related to Telemarketing (including do not call and spoofing), with 183 complaints.

What the complaints were about

A total of 7 complaint categories were represented in the complaints recorded on this date. Phone accounted for the largest share, with 358 complaints. Complaint activity was strongly concentrated in this category, with other categories contributing comparatively fewer reports.

Complaint category Complaints Share
Phone 358 60.8%
Internet 135 22.9%
TV 72 12.2%
Radio 19 3.2%
Emergency 3 0.5%
Accessibility 1 0.2%
Request for Dispute Assistance 1 0.2%
